The history of church architecture in America

Church architecture in America has a rich and diverse history that spans centuries. Early churches were often simple wooden structures, reflecting the modesty and simplicity of the early settlers. However, as the nation grew and prospered, churches began to adopt more elaborate designs, drawing inspiration from European architectural styles. Gothic, Romanesque, and Renaissance influences became evident in the construction of grand cathedrals and churches across the country. The architectural evolution of churches in America tells a story of the nation’s growth, cultural diversity, and the ever-changing tastes and preferences of its people.

The impact of these churches on their communities

The largest churches in America have a profound impact on their respective communities. Through various outreach programs, community service initiatives, and partnerships with local organizations, these churches actively work towards improving the lives of those around them. They serve as centers for not only spiritual growth but also social and emotional support, creating a sense of belonging and solidarity within their communities.

The role of technology and media in these churches

In an increasingly digital world, technology and media play a crucial role in the operations and outreach efforts of these churches. Livestreaming services, social media platforms, and interactive mobile applications allow for greater accessibility and reach. These churches utilize these tools to engage with a wider audience, provide resources, and foster a sense of connection, both within their physical congregations and beyond.

Challenges faced by large churches in America

While the largest churches in America have their share of successes, they also face unique challenges. Managing the logistics of large congregations, maintaining a sense of intimacy and community within a vast space, and addressing the diverse needs and expectations of attendees can be daunting tasks. Additionally, financial sustainability, leadership transitions, and controversies can pose significant challenges for these churches.
